Indianapolis, IN (PRWEB) December 10, 2013 -- Wood-Mizer LLC, the world’s leading sawmill manufacturer, has announced the winners of their 2013 Personal Best Contest, a long-standing tradition that recognizes Wood-Mizer sawmill owners who have fulfilled their dream projects by sawing their own lumber.
The contest, which occurs every two years, is open to any Wood-Mizer sawmill owners interested in competing for their share of the $20,000 in prize credits which is awarded. The 2013 contest marked the most Personal Best entries Wood-Mizer has ever received.
Each entry was judged on creativity, originality, complexity, quality of workmanship, and overall use of the Wood-Mizer sawmill to complete the project. First, Second and Third Place winners were named in each category.
Mike Collier of Vancouver, British Columbia won First Place in Category 1, Homes and Major Structures. Mike built a 2,800-square-foot island getaway home with his Wood-Mizer LT15. After the three year project was completed, Mike said, “This house could only be built because of my Wood-Mizer sawmill.”
Ross and Joslin Bennett of Henniker, New Hampshire were awarded Second Place for their 2,000-square-foot home that was built using a Wood-Mizer LT15. The Bennett’s home was finished just one week before Joslin’s due date. Joslin said, “The feeling of bringing our new daughter into the home we built for her was breathtaking.”
Richard and Sharon Maki of Monarch, Montana were awarded Third Place for using their Wood-Mizer LT15 to expand their home from 600 to 2,100 square feet to accommodate for a growing family.
“Every year, we receive more outstanding projects and are overwhelmed with the craftsmanship and dedication of our sawmill owners. Their projects are extraordinary,” comments Dave Mann, National Sales Director for Wood-Mizer. Each of the winning projects was featured with an article in The Wood-Mizer Way magazine.
